Essential facts and insights about ICD-10 Coding for High Glucose
Use ICD-10 code E11.65 for type 2 diabetes mellitus with hyperglycemia, ensuring proper documentation in clinical notes.

The ICD-10 code for high glucose related to Type 2 diabetes is E11.65, while non-diabetic hyperglycemia may use R73.01 for impaired fasting glucose.
Hyperglycemia should be documented with specific glucose levels and A1C values to support accurate ICD-10 coding.
